How they compare
Bermuda currently reports 602,770 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re against 8,116 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re in Sub-Saharan Africa, a difference of 594,654 constant 2015 US$ per square kilometre.
That makes Bermuda's figure about 74.3 times Sub-Saharan Africa's.
Across all 14 years both countries report, Bermuda has been ahead every year.
Bermuda ranks 27th and Sub-Saharan Africa ranks 29th of 183 countries.
Bermuda has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
Manufacturing, value added (constant 2015 US$) div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
